zengrifter: Curious BLUE Screen, Browser?
Curious thing - My associate's browser screen is ALWAYS blue, regardless of page. After I tried unsuccessfully to remedy Explorer I installed Mozilla, and Mozilla is BLUE too. Any suggestions? zg

If you're using Mozilla Firefox, then try sj's suggestion.
If you're using the full version of Mozilla, then drop down the "Edit" menu, select "Preferences" then "Appearance/colors," and check ""Always use the colors and background specified by the web page."
Both versions of Mozilla are highly customizable. You can make the colors do just about anything you want, and you can download & install additional "themes" to change the look and colors of the buttons and backgrounds.

Saboteur: Did you try this?
I use Windows XP Pro, so your steps may vary.
Click on Start >> Control Panel >> Network & Internet Connections >> Internet Options (which is toward the bottom of the window).
Make sure you're viewing the "General" tab. Click on the "Colors" button near the bottom. A window named "Colors" will open. From here, it looks like you can do one of two things: You can either put a check-mark in the "Use Windows Colors" option, or you can de-select (remove) the check-mark and click on the color box that's displayed next to the word "Background". That latter option will cause a color palette to be displayed and you can manually select the background color you want.
